What are the potential risks and benefits of using iframes in digital currency exchanges?

- Incorporating iframes into the user interface of digital currency exchanges can have both risks and benefits. On the one hand, iframes can provide a seamless and integrated user experience by allowing users to access external content within the exchange platform. This can include displaying real-time market data, news updates, or even third-party trading tools. On the other hand, iframes can introduce security risks, as they allow external content to be loaded into the exchange platform. Malicious iframes can potentially exploit vulnerabilities in the platform and compromise user data or funds. It is crucial for exchanges to carefully vet and monitor the sources of the iframes to mitigate these risks. Additionally, iframes can also impact the performance and speed of the exchange platform, especially if the external content is resource-intensive. Overall, the decision to use iframes in digital currency exchanges should be weighed against the potential benefits and risks, and appropriate security measures should be implemented to ensure the safety of users' assets.

- Using iframes in digital currency exchanges can be a double-edged sword. On one hand, iframes can enhance the user experience by providing access to external content within the exchange platform. This can include displaying real-time market data, news updates, or even integrating third-party trading tools. However, iframes also introduce potential risks. They can be exploited by hackers to inject malicious code or phishing attempts, putting users' funds and personal information at risk. To mitigate these risks, exchanges should carefully vet the sources of the iframes and regularly monitor for any suspicious activities. It is also important to ensure that the iframes are properly sandboxed to prevent unauthorized access to sensitive information. Overall, the use of iframes in digital currency exchanges requires a careful balance between enhancing user experience and maintaining security.
